Transaction 646433e53b324d1f9fd07091f832cfe5a262f0ad1bf0217e80544ec12a2144c0
1 Input
1 Output
-
646433e53b324d1f9fd07091f832cfe5a262f0ad1bf0217e80544ec12a2144c0:0
- value
- 102093
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e50fcf46faf6b862ed3174a27291e3a22bc17025 OP_EQUAL
- address
- 3NaBbwy5v4Y4GjdeN73JyriLkLrk7SrhPH